While Trump’s looks caused the usual stir at his Wednesday gathering, the topic of discussion was also quite sensitive, as Trump was asked about Iran’s threat of attacking him. It should be noted here that comments from Javad Larijani, a top advisor to Iranian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ei, were aired by Iranian media, which said, “Trump has done something that he can no longer sunbathe in Mar-a-Lago. As he lies there with his stomach to the sun, a small drone might hit him in the navel. It’s very simple.”

Referring to this, one journalist asked the President, “When was the last time you went sunbathing?” To this, Trump replied, “Been a long time. Maybe I was around 7 or so. I’m not too big into it.” Ayatollah Ali Khamenei’s statements about attacking Trump were made after the US had ordered to attack three Iranian nuclear sites.
Trump had gotten himself actively involved in the Iran-Israel war situation, despite a huge section of his own party advising against it. His involvement escalated things further as America bombed Iran and the tension increased. However, Trump was eventually praised for his abilities of negotiation and peace regaining abilities.
